The engravings on “hilal” fibulas usually show a combination of bird and/or fish motifs in combination with floral and/or geometric ornaments and small sun symbols. Crescent fibulas of this type are found in Tunisia as well as (frequently) in Libya. A clear assignment can only be made on the basis of the silver stamps.
